About This Item

Baltimore: American Oriental Soiety, 1952. Paperback. Near Fine. photos, vi, 41p. plus (32) unnumbered pages of photos and illustrations. Softcover in original wrapper. 23 cm. This is the only article in the "Supplement to the Journal of the American Oriental Society, No. 15, (October-December 1952).
